The Rise of Live Dealer Games
Live dealer games bridge the gap between the online and offline casino experience. Players can interact with professional dealers via live video streams, placing bets and making decisions as if they were physically present at a casino table. This format adds a layer of authenticity and social interaction that is often missing from traditional online games. The technology behind live dealer games has advanced significantly in recent years, with high-definition video, crystal-clear audio, and intuitive user interfaces creating a truly immersive experience. Popular live dealer games include blackjack, roulette, baccarat, and poker.
The appeal of live dealer games extends beyond the realism they offer. They also provide a level of transparency and trust that some players may find reassuring. The ability to see the dealer and the cards being dealt in real-time can alleviate concerns about fairness and randomness. Moreover, live dealer games often have higher betting limits than traditional online games, making them attractive to high-rollers. The continued growth of live dealer technology suggests that this format will play an increasingly important role in the future of online gaming.
| Game Type | Typical House Edge | Skill Level Required | Popularity |
|---|---|---|---|
| Slot Games | 2% – 10% | Low | Very High |
| Blackjack | 0.5% – 1% | Medium to High | High |
| Roulette (European) | 2.7% | Low | Medium |
| Baccarat | 1.06% (Banker Bet) | Low | Medium |
Understanding the house edge associated with different games is critical for informed decision-making. The house edge represents the statistical advantage the casino has over the player, and it varies depending on the game and the specific rules being used. While no game guarantees a win, selecting games with a lower house edge can improve your chances of success. Responsible gamblers understand these probabilities and adjust their betting strategies accordingly.

Verifying Casino Licensing and Regulation
Before depositing any money into an online casino, it’s crucial to verify its licensing and regulation status. Reputable licensing jurisdictions include the United Kingdom Gambling Commission (UKGC), the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), and the Gibraltar Regulatory Authority (GRA). These bodies impose stringent requirements on casinos, ensuring they operate legally and ethically. You can typically find licensing information displayed on the casino’s website, usually in the footer. Always cross-reference this information with the official website of the licensing authority to confirm its authenticity.
A legitimate license demonstrates that the casino has met specific financial and operational criteria. It also provides players with a recourse in case of disputes. Licensed casinos are subject to oversight and must adhere to strict protocols regarding player protection, anti-money laundering measures, and responsible gaming initiatives. Ignoring this step can expose you to significant risks, including fraud, unfair gameplay, and difficulties withdrawing your winnings. Due diligence is non-negotiable in the online gaming world.

Responsible Gaming Practices
Online gaming should be viewed as a form of entertainment, not a source of income. It’s vital to gamble responsibly and set limits for both time and money. Many online casinos offer tools to help players manage their gambling habits, such as deposit limits, wagering limits, and self-exclusion options. A deposit limit allows you to restrict the amount of money you can deposit into your account over a specific period, while a wagering limit restricts the amount of money you can bet. Self-exclusion allows you to temporarily or permanently ban yourself from the casino.
Recognizing the signs of problem gambling is also crucial. These signs include spending more money than you can afford to lose, chasing losses, lying to friends and family about your gambling habits, and neglecting other important areas of your life. If you or someone you know is struggling with problem gambling, seek help. Numerous organizations provide support and resources for problem gamblers, including the National Council on Problem Gambling and Gamblers Anonymous.
